Model Analytics & Market Report
We've analyzed more than 107,300 sales records of this model and here are some numbers.
The average price for new (MSRP) 2019 CHEVROLET TRAX in 2019 was $24,445.
The average price for used 2019 CHEVROLET TRAX nowadays in 2024 is $15,181 which is 62% from the original price.
Estimated mileage driven per year is 10,626 miles.

Frequently asked questions
Yes, the window sticker of a 2019 CHEVROLET TRAX provides the EPA fuel efficiency ratings, showing expected mpg in city and highway conditions.
Yes, by law, all new 2019 CHEVROLET vehicles are required to display a Monroney label to provide clear pricing and feature information to consumers.
VIN decoding does not directly reveal maintenance history; however, it can identify the vehicle model and year, which you can use to access maintenance records through service databases with the VIN.
While not necessary, decoding a VIN for a routine service appointment can provide the mechanic with precise model information, facilitating accurate service and parts replacement.
Yes, VIN decoding can help in legal situations by providing verified vehicle information, which can be crucial in cases of theft, accidents, or disputes over vehicle identity.
Recall or defect reports, if available, indicate manufacturing flaws needing correction, impacting safety and possibly necessitating urgent repairs for the 2019 CHEVROLET.
Yes, the window sticker for 2019 CHEVROLET vehicles includes warranty information, detailing the coverage for various components and the duration of the warranty.
A Monroney label, commonly known as a window sticker, provides detailed information about a vehicle's specifications, features, and pricing when new.
